The ingredients needed to make Pan fried Seabass on a Mediterranean Stew:
Prepare For the stew
Take Splash olive oil
Make ready 2 chopped garlic cloves
Make ready 1 diced onion
Take 1 diced carrot
Make ready 1 diced red pepper
Prepare 1 diced stalk celery
Take 1 tin chickpeas
Prepare 1 tin chopped tomatoes
Make ready 2 tbsp tomato puree
Take 1/2 bag spinach
Prepare 2 diced sweet potatoes
Make ready 1 tbsp paprika
Prepare 1/2 tsp chilli flakes
Prepare Splash red wine
Prepare 300 ml chicken stock
Take For the seabass
Make ready 4 Seabass fillets
Prepare Splash olive oil
Make ready Knob butter
Take Juice of 1 lemon
Instructions to make Pan fried Seabass on a Mediterranean Stew:
Add tomato puree and red wine and stir through. Add chicken stock and bring to the boil. Add tomatoes, chickpeas and sweet potato and bring back to the boil. Add spinach and simmer for 10-15 minutes or until all cooked.
Put 5 or 6 horizontal scores on skin side of seabass fillets. Heat pan and add olive oil. When pan is not add the seabass skin side down and press down for few seconds. Season with salt and pepper and cook for 3/4 way up seabass. Turn over, turn heat off and add lemon juice and butter. Baste until cooked. Serve seabass on top of stew and enjoy.
